Crystal structure of a TRAP periplasmic solute binding protein from Desulfovibrio salexigens (Desal_2161), Target EFI-510109, with bound orotic acid
X-RAY DIFFRACTION
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details | 
| 1 | VAPOR DIFFUSION, SITTING DROP | 5.5 | 298 | 40.2 mg/mL protein in 10 mM HEPES, pH 7.5, 5 mM DTT, reservoir: MCSG1(H9) (0.1 M Bis-Tris, pH 5.5, 25% w/v PEG3350), cryoprotection: 4:1 50% w/v PEG3350:reservoir, ligand copurified with protein, VAPOR DIFFUSION, SITTING DROP, temperature 298K |
